Description

Unused fragment of Anglo-Japanese style wallpaper from the Old Standish House in Dighton, Massachusetts. Geometric shapes and stylized flowers create asymmetrical pattern typical of Anglo-Japanese designs. Paper is embossed with a woven, or fabric-like, texture and roller-printed in metallic gold, two olive greens, three browns, ochre, pale blue and pale green on light olive ground.

Inscription

"Front Hall papers from / Old Standish House built in / 1800 by David Standish, / great grandfather of / Mrs. Mary Standish Miller. / This paper put on in 1886 / when renovated by Mrs. / Miller's father, James Carver / Standish. / Now occupied by Director / of B.C. Agrie [?] High Sch. / Dighton, Mass." (written by Mrs. Mary Standish Miller / B.C. Agrie High Sch = Bristol County Agricultural High School.)
